Pup Snuggles






     Pup Snuggles, aka James Cummings, is a native Hoosier since 1986 and has been a part of the kink community since attending International Mr. Leather 2006. That particular IML was able to open his eyes to the wide world of BDSM and change his life forever after meeting many very loving and knowledgeable people, as well as being collared by Master Victor. Since then, he has learned about more fetishes and has done his best to pass on the knowledge to others, including puppy play, rope bondage, and mummification. Over the past three years, he has developed his rope skills and after receiving many complements on his work, he has decided to teach others on a more public basis. Based from designs of rope geniuses such as Twisted Monk, Midori, and Two Knotty Boys, he has developed his own flavor of rope bondage and wishes to share it with all who will listen and want to learn.

Shane Hutchinson

     Shane Hutchinson is the owner of Abraided Leather, a custom leather braiding interest with a focus on creating unique pieces for each customer. Kenny Evans

     My name is Kenny Evans I am also known as The Leather Queer.
     I’ve always been a little ‘left-of-center’ and not really fit any one particular mold. A wonderful friend of mine who was also a bit ‘left-of-center’ began to call me by a nickname that has since become my trademark if you will … “The Leather Queer”.
     I’ve been involved in the Gay Leather / BDSMDS community for about 25 years now. I’ve held many titles, positions and memberships as well having been of service to our community in many ways. It is though this association that I’ve developed my talents for constructing much of the furniture, gear and toys that we use.
     I became involved in leather crafting when several people I’d known began bringing various items to me to see if I could repair them. They naturally assumed that since I was a service technician or mechanic, that I could repair a simple tear in a vest, pants or jacket, or a broken snap, faulty hinge and various other items. Somewhere about 20 years ago, I began to construct my own suspension gear because I the retail merchandise I was seeing seemed to be of inferior quality more than durable and lasting construction. I’ve designed & built various gear from leather, chain, and rope, dungeon furniture out of wood, steel and PVC and a wide variety of toys as well.
     To date, I’ve designed, constructed & sold numerous items and I’ve enjoyed every minute of it. Until recently I thought it only a hobby, but it is my hope to someday retire from my current livelihood and spend much more time leather crafting within our ever expanding community.
